Transaction 64a2639a69ba9d4f39eeba9f5cf1f00b72029aaab65c6c70bc59ab4099f330a7
1 Input
1 Output
-
64a2639a69ba9d4f39eeba9f5cf1f00b72029aaab65c6c70bc59ab4099f330a7:0
- value
- 21383
- script pubkey
- OP_0 OP_PUSHBYTES_20 e846bffa102b266cdf2ad33791ca22b3a1e273af
- address
- bc1qaprtl7ss9vnxehe26vmerj3zkws7yua0dkkaw7